Understanding Annuity Policies: A Comprehensive Guide

An annuity policy is a type of financial contract that offers periodic payments to an individual in exchange for an initial lump sum investment. It is often used as a retirement planning tool to secure a steady income stream during one’s golden years. Annuity policies come in various forms, with each type offering different benefits and features. Types of Annuities:

There are several types of annuities available in the market, each catering to different needs and preferences. The most common types of annuities include:

1. Fixed Annuities: Fixed annuities guarantee a specific rate of return over a predetermined period. The insurance company invests the annuity holder’s funds in conservative investment vehicles, such as bonds, to generate a steady income stream.

2. Variable Annuities: Variable annuities allow the annuity holder to invest in various sub-accounts that are tied to the performance of underlying investments, such as stocks and bonds. The value of a variable annuity fluctuates based on the performance of these investments.

3. Immediate Annuities: Immediate annuities start paying out periodic payments immediately after the initial lump sum investment. This type of annuity is ideal for individuals looking for an immediate income stream during retirement.

4. Deferred Annuities: Deferred annuities delay the payout period to a later date, allowing the annuity holder to accumulate funds over time. This type of annuity is suitable for individuals planning for retirement in the future.

5. Fixed Indexed Annuities: Fixed indexed annuities combine elements of fixed and variable annuities, offering a guaranteed minimum return while also allowing for potential growth based on the performance of a market index.

Benefits of Annuities:

Annuities offer several benefits for individuals looking to secure their financial future and retirement income. Some of the key advantages of annuities include:

1. Guaranteed Income: Annuities provide a guaranteed income stream for a specified period, offering financial security and peace of mind during retirement.

2. Tax-Deferred Growth: The earnings on an annuity policy grow tax-deferred until the funds are withdrawn, allowing for potential compounding growth over time.

3. Protection Against Market Volatility: Fixed annuities offer protection against market fluctuations, providing a stable income stream regardless of economic conditions.

4. Estate Planning Benefits: Annuities can be structured to pass on to beneficiaries upon the annuity holder’s death, offering estate planning advantages and potential tax benefits.

Considerations Before Investing in Annuities:

While annuities have several benefits, there are also considerations and drawbacks to keep in mind before investing in this financial product. Some key factors to consider include:

1. Fees and Charges: Annuities often come with fees and charges, including administrative fees, investment fees, and surrender charges. It’s essential to understand these costs and how they impact the overall return on investment.

2. Liquidity: Annuities are long-term investments with limited liquidity, as early withdrawals may result in penalties and fees. It’s crucial to consider your liquidity needs before investing in an annuity.

3. Risk Tolerance: Different types of annuities carry varying levels of risk, with variable annuities being more exposed to market volatility compared to fixed annuities. Assess your risk tolerance and investment objectives before choosing an annuity policy.

4. Financial Goals: Annuities are designed to meet specific financial goals, such as retirement income planning and estate preservation. Consider your financial goals and whether an annuity aligns with your long-term objectives before investing.
